John Rylands Seminar on Print and Materiality in the Early Modern World March 2014

a_printers_workshop-large croppedThe next John Rylands Seminar on Print and Materiality in the Early Modern World  is Wednesday 19 March 2014, 3.30–5.00 pm

The seminar will be hosting Dr Laura Sangha (University of Exeter), who will be presenting her paper:

‘The Recording of Illustrious Providences: Intellectual developments and the supernatural in later seventeenth-century England’.

The session will be held in the Christie Room, John Rylands Library, Deansgate, Manchester. All are welcome, no need to book.

Dr Sangha is a historian of religious cultures in early modern England, investigating belief and practice during the ‘long’ Reformation c. 1450-1700. Her first monograph, Angels and Belief in England 1480-1700 was published by Pickering and Chatto in 2012.
